GANSEVOORT --- Diane M. Pepe passed away on Saturday, August 10, 2024, after a brief illness. Born on November 19, 1947, in Glens Falls, NY, Diane was the first child of Joseph and Mary (Jasmin) Pepe. She attended St. Alphonsus and Glens Falls schools, graduating from Glens Falls High School in 1965.
Shortly after graduation, Diane embarked on a lifelong career at NY Telephone Company (now Verizon) beginning as a Switchboard Operator. Inspired by her friends and driven by her own determination, Diane became one of the first female Switchmen at the company, a role she worked hard to achieve through study and training. She retired in 2001 after decades of dedicated service, leaving behind a legacy as a trailblazer for women in the industry.
In retirement, Diane devoted herself to her family, particularly her grandchildren and great-grandchildren, who were the light of her life. Known for her generosity, she would go to great lengths to ensure her "babies" had everything they needed and more.
Diane began a second part-time career in 2011, working weekends as a Switchboard Operator at Saratoga Hospital. She continued this role with the same passion and care she brought to her first career, even while caring for her great-grandchildren until her hospitalization.
Diane was also a talented and creative crafter. She devoted an entire room of her home to her meticulously organized craft supplies, where she spent countless hours making hand-stamped cards, crocheted ornaments and clothing, and even beaded jewelry.
